Don't wanna remove diald but apt wants to



I'd like to bring my system up to the current potato level but if I do
this, it will remove diald.  Observe...

Reading Package Lists...
Building Dependency Tree...
The following packages will be REMOVED:
  diald netstd 
The following NEW packages will be installed:
  bootpc cfingerd debconf finger fping icmpinfo lockfile-progs rdate
rdist
  rsh-client ruptime rusers rwall rwho rwhod tftp traceroute vflib2 
The following packages have been kept back
  lesstif-bin netatalk 
123 packages upgraded, 18 newly installed, 2 to remove and 2 not
upgraded.

Apparently, netstd has to go away but diald depends on it. Is there
any way around this? I assume that I'm not the only one who really
needs diald.
